The Rise of the Medical License Online Marketplace: Streamlining Healthcare Credentialing
In the rapidly progressing landscape of health care innovation, the administrative burden of medical licensing has actually long remained a traffic jam for professionals and health care companies alike. Generally, the procedure of getting and preserving a medical license was a fragmented, paper-heavy, and time-consuming endeavor. However, the development of the medical license online marketplace is moving this story. By centralizing services, automating confirmation, and simplifying multi-state applications, these digital platforms are becoming vital tools for the modern-day healthcare specialist.
The Evolution of Medical Licensing
Historically, medical licensing required physicians to browse a complicated web of state medical boards, each with its own set of rules, fees, and paperwork requirements. For a doctor seeking to practice across state lines-- a need in the burgeoning field of telehealth-- this implied duplicating the same tough procedure for every single jurisdiction.

The medical license online market works as a digital intermediary. Think of it as an extensive environment where healthcare experts can manage their qualifications, discover support for complex applications, and track renewals in one centralized control panel. This shift from physical silos to an unified digital marketplace represents more than simply benefit; it represents a considerable boost in the movement of the medical labor force.
Secret Features of an Online Licensing Marketplace
A robust online market for medical licenses is not merely a website with types; it is an advanced management system. These platforms usually use a suite of tools created to manage the lifecycle of a medical profession.
1. Central Document Vaults
Marketplaces enable specialists to submit and store high-resolution copies of their medical diplomas, residency certificates, board accreditations, and identity documents. Once confirmed, these documents can be "pushed" to numerous state boards, eliminating the requirement to mail physical copies multiple times.
2. Multi-State Application Management
With the increase of the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C), markets have actually incorporated tools to help medical professionals identify their eligibility and fast-track applications for the 35+ participating states.
3. Automated Renewal Alerts
Missing a license renewal deadline can result in substantial fines or the suspension of practice. Online marketplaces use automated alert systems to alert providers months beforehand, guaranteeing that Continuing Medical Education (CME) requirements and costs are submitted on time.
4. Credentialing Services
Beyond the license itself, numerous markets offer "Credentialing-as-a-Service." This involves verifying a supplier's background for insurance panels (Payer Enrollment) and medical facility benefits, which is often a more grueling process than the state license itself.

The Strategic Importance for Telehealth and Locum Tenens
The need for medical license marketplaces is driven heavily by 2 sectors: telehealth and locum tenens. In these fields, the capability to practice in several states is the primary driver of revenue and client gain access to.
Telehealth companies typically need their doctors to hold licenses in lots of states to maximize their "shelf area." By hand handling 20 or 30 licenses is impossible for a specific professional. The marketplace model permits these companies to scale their supplier networks rapidly by outsourcing the governmental heavy lifting to automated platforms and expert licensing specialists.
Benefits for Healthcare Facilities and Groups:
- Reduced Vacancy Time: Faster licensing indicates positions are filled faster, decreasing lost earnings and company burnout.
- Compliance Certainty: Centralized records make sure that every physician on personnel is totally certified with state guidelines at all times.
- Expense Savings: Reducing the administrative hours invested on documents enables HR departments to concentrate on recruitment and retention.

The Future of Medical Credentialing
As we look toward the future, the medical license online marketplace will likely incorporate more deeply with Artificial Intelligence. AI can be utilized to predict which state boards have the existing fastest stockpile or to automatically cross-reference a medical professional's CV with state-specific statutes to identify possible obstacles before they cause a delay.
The ultimate objective of these platforms is to produce a "portable" medical identity-- a digital passport that allows a qualified physician to move throughout state lines and institutional boundaries with the click of a button.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Is it legal to use a third-party marketplace to get a medical license?
Yes. These platforms function as expert licensing services. While they deal with the paperwork and logistics, the medical boards still carry out the real evaluation and issuance of the license. The practitioner stays legally accountable for the accuracy of the info offered.
2. Does utilizing a marketplace ensure a license will be released?
No. A marketplace streamlines the application and guarantees it is complete and precise, which minimizes the danger of rejection. However, the decision rests entirely with the State Medical Board based upon the applicant's credentials and history.
3. How much do these services generally cost?
Costs differ considerably. Some markets charge a flat fee per state (ranging from ₤ 500 to ₤ 1,500 plus state charges), while others operate on a membership model for continuous monitoring and renewals.
4. What is the difference in between a market and the IMLC?

5. Can nurses and physician assistants use these marketplaces?
While many started with a focus on MDs and DOs, most major markets have actually broadened to include licensure support for Nurses (RN/LPN), Nurse Practitioners (NP), and Physician Assistants (PA).
